Illustrator 30.3 | Turntable, Auto Select, Style Reference, and Cloud Export Enhancements
Hey all!
Illustrator 30.3 introduces new features to enhance creativity and efficiency. Turntable enables multi‑angle viewing and dynamic exports, Auto Select generates multiple variations from a single prompt, style references now work across partner models like GPT Image and Gemini, and Export for Screens supports direct saving to Adobe Cloud. Turntable: View 2D objects from new angles

Discover how to use Turntable in Adobe Illustrator to view both vector and raster objects from different angles.
Smart Model Selection with Auto Select in Generative AI

Learn about Auto Select in generative AI, a feature that helps you choose the most suitable models for your prompts.
Style Reference Across Partner Models in Text to Vector Graphic

Apply style references with new partner models in Text to Vector Graphic by using a reference image to guide your output across models like GPT Image and Gemini.
Seamless Cloud Export from Export for Screens

Export your Illustrator files directly to Adobe Cloud storage using Export for Screens, making it easy to access, share, and reuse your work anytime across desktop and web.
